Stainless steel tins: … WebApr 7, 2024 · Store in a cool, dry place: Place tea in a pantry or cupboard, away from sunlight, heat, and dampness. Storing tea near a window, stove, or dishwasher can expose it to temperature fluctuations and humidity, which can degrade its quality. Avoid strong odors: Tea leaves are porous and can easily absorb odors from their surroundings.

WebTea needs to be kept away from heat, light, air, and moisture. The best way to store tea is at room temperature in an opaque, airtight container. Your container should not be plastic, … WebMar 14, 2024 · Summary. Tea does not have an expiration date because of its dry form. However, tea does go stale and lose flavor over time which may make it taste bad. If you want to get the most out of your tea bag or loose leaf, store them properly in a cool dark place away from light and they will stay fresh for up to six months.
